A couple weeks ago I finally picked up a copy of Jesus Calling by Sarah Young. It's the number one seller at Kihei Christian Bookstore, so I figured it must be good :) I was a little skeptical at first because each entry is what the author felt the Lord was revealing to her during her quiet time, so I wasn't quiet sure what to expect. All of the entries are written as if it is the Lord speaking. It is a year long devotional, and is turning out to be really solid and consistently infused with Scripture. I have been in awe at how timely each word is in my life.

"Thank Me in the midst of the crucible. When things seem all wrong, look for growth opportunities. Especially, look for areas where you need to let go, leaving your cares in My able hands. Do you trust Me to orchestrate your life events as I choose, or are you still trying to make things go according to your will? If you keep trying to carry out your intentions while I am leading you in another direction, you deify your desires.

Be on the lookout for what I am doing in your life. Worship Me by living close to Me, thanking Me in all circumstances."

This is EXACTLY what I needed, on Friday morning, May 13th. Here is the supplement Scripture she suggested which I LOVED in the Message:

"So be content with who you are, and don't put on airs. God's strong hand is on you; he'll promote you at the right time. Live carefree before God; he is most careful with you." --1 Pete 5:6-7

"Be cheerful no matter what; pray all the time; thank God no matter what happens. This is the way God wants you who belong to Christ Jesus to live." --1 Thess 5:18

So on top of Jesus Calling, I've been blessed to start up another 6 week study with the group I was with a couple months ago. We are going through "He Speaks to Me" by Priscilla Shirer. I am so honored to walk through this season with the wonderful, wise women in this group, and so far the study seems really good! I loved the last one "Discerning the Voice of God" so I am definitely stoked to start this one. I highly recommend these studies! Today's word from that study was on fearing the Lord and obeying Him.

"Spiritual perception and discernment come from reverencing and honoring God. I paraphrased the verse: 'Respect for the Lord is the essence of spiritual understanding.' To hear God's voice we absolutely must be willing to recognize and appropriately respond to Him. Showing God respect opens our hearts and our spiritual ears to clearly hear from Him." --Priscilla Shirer
